Partnerships

  • Epic Games: The Creative School Pro workshop series in Unreal Engine offers hands-on training on this widely-used 3D engine technology for gaming, animation, VFX, film, and other immersive experiences.
  • CASO: Offered in partnership with the Computer Animation Studios of Ontario, the CASO Production Management workshop series provides training in production management for animation, film, and VFX projects.
  • Toronto Arts Council: The TAC Leaders Lab is a year-round program that provides mentorship and workshops for arts professionals who aspire to lead change in their communities.
  • BIPOC TV & Film: The ELEVATE program is a multi-partner incubator that offers business training by The Creative School for BIPOC producers who seek to grow their own production companies in Canada.
  • Aller Media Denmark: The Creative School's customized training program for Aller Media provides Danish media industry professionals with workshops dedicated to design thinking, interaction design, digital publishing, media technologies, and business development.
  • Cirque Du Soleil & FOLiE Lab: FOLiE brings together artists, researchers, and students to explore the intersections of technology and creativity to create engaging live entertainment experiences for audiences.
  • DGC Ontario: In partnership with Dark Slope, Creative School Pro offers upskilling training in Virtual Production and Unreal Engine to DGC Ontario members.
  • Creative City Network of Canada: Creative School Pro and the Creative City Network of Canada have partnered to launch the Municipal Event Management Workshop Series, a five-part professional development program designed to upskill municipal staff, cultural coordinators, and community organizers across Canada.
